数据库是部署在单独的服务器上吗?

服务器

数据库部署:独立服务器还是云环境的选择探讨

结论:在信息化时代,数据库的部署方式已不再局限于单独的服务器。由于云计算的发展,企业开始更多地考虑将数据库部署在云环境中,以获取更高的灵活性、可扩展性和成本效益。然而,这并不意味着独立服务器的部署方式已被淘汰,两者各有优劣,选择应基于具体业务需求和环境。

分析探讨:

在传统观念中,数据库通常被部署在单独的物理服务器或虚拟服务器上,这种方式确保了数据的安全性和性能稳定性。独立服务器提供了对硬件资源的直接控制,使得系统管理员可以根据需要进行定制化配置,满足特定的应用场景,例如大数据处理、高性能计算等。同时,物理隔离也保证了数据的安全性,减少了潜在的网络安全威胁。

然而,由于云计算的崛起,数据库部署模式正在发生转变。云计算提供商如AWS、Azure和Google Cloud等,提供了丰富的数据库服务,如Amazon RDS、Azure SQL Database和Google Cloud SQL等,允许企业在云环境中快速部署和管理数据库。云数据库的优点在于其弹性伸缩性,可以根据业务需求动态调整资源,避免了过度投资硬件。此外,云服务还提供了高可用性、自动备份和恢复等功能,降低了运维复杂性。

然而,云数据库并非没有挑战。首先,虽然云服务可以降低初始投资,但长期的运营成本可能高于自建服务器,特别是对于大规模的数据库应用。其次,虽然云服务商承诺数据安全性,但企业仍需关注数据隐私和合规问题。最后,网络延迟和带宽限制可能影响数据库性能,对于实时性要求高的应用可能不是最佳选择。

因此,选择数据库部署方式应基于业务的具体需求。对于初创公司和中小型企业,云数据库可能是更经济且灵活的选择,它们无需投入大量资金购买和维护硬件。而对于大型企业和对数据安全、性能有特殊要求的企业,独立服务器可能更为合适,尽管需要更多的运维投入,但能提供更深度的控制和保护。

总结来说,数据库是否部署在单独的服务器上,不应是一个非黑即白的问题。企业应根据自身的业务规模、数据处理需求、预算、安全考量等因素,权衡独立服务器和云数据库的优缺点,做出最符合自身利益的决策。未来的趋势可能是混合部署,结合两者的优势,实现最优的数据管理和利用。

未经允许不得转载:CDNK博客 » 数据库是部署在单独的服务器上吗?